8/21/2023 0 Comments Simcity reactor meltdownMeltdown can escalate the release of radioactive material into the surrounding environment in two ways, the first of which is corium’s potential to melt through the floor of the reactor building and seep into the underlying soil. “Then all that stuff falls out on the containment floor and starts spreading.” Exploding hydrogen “During a severe reactor accident, the vessel that contained the fuel melts and ruptures,” explains Sandia National Laboratories engineer David Louie. Dubbed “corium”, this molten mass is both extremely dangerous and has the potential to move. When a nuclear plant undergoes a catastrophic meltdown, a radioactive lava-like mixture of nuclear fuel, control rods, fission products and the reactor’s structural components can form. The developers are now working toward a commercial application of the system. The technique involves using granular carbonate materials rather than water and has been demonstrated in both small and large-scale testbeds using molten lead oxide. (Courtesy: Randy Montoya)Ī new way of cooling and containing the radioactive, lava-like mass that forms in the core of a nuclear reactor during a catastrophic meltdown has been developed by researchers in the US.
